Elegant dining on board BEST CRUISE FOR FOOD LOVERS FOOD & WINE magazine 2014 Best Cruise Ship Specialty Restaurants Sabatini s SM USA TODAY 2014 Best Cruise Ship Steakhouse Sterling Steakhouse SM USA TODAY 2014 Delicious dishes from around the globe Chef Marzi uses fresh ingredients daily It s a matter of taste They make it all seem so easy the chefs and kitchen staff on your Princess ship. It s hard to believe every pastry and roll is freshly baked, every sauce made from scratch all from the finest ingredients. And that s just a sample of what you ll find on board. Flexible Anytime Dining SM as in a fine restaurant, eat when you want and with whom or choose elegant Traditional Dining at the same table with the same waitstaff each evening. Specialty restaurants, including Sabatini s SM Italian restaurant and the refined Sterling Steakhouse Ș M named among Best Cruise Ship Steakhouses by USA TODAY. Casual dining from the best pizza at sea (USA TODAY), to burgers on deck, a hot and cold buffet and 24-hour room service. Taste the flavors of the regions with specialties created by our chefs. Enjoy sushi, chicken teriyaki, stir-fry dishes, congee at breakfast, fresh seafood specialties, exotic cocktails and other options. For more information visit: princess.com/dining Venues and dining options vary by ship. Nominal charges may apply.

Choose from a variety of stateroom options Choose from a selection of staterooms, each with wonderful standard Princess amenities including 100% Egyptian cotton linens and duvet, down pillows, luxurious sundries and more. A spacious mini-suite Suite with balcony Surrounding you with luxurious accommodations, a spacious suite with balcony includes all the amenities of a minisuite, plus incredible premiums. These include luxury balcony furniture, deluxe canapés, fresh flowers, DVD/CD player, free access to a DVD library, two flat-panel TVs, one complimentary mini-bar setup, upgraded bathroom amenities, laundry and professional cleaning services. Plus, suite passengers can enjoy a complimentary dinner in one of our specialty restaurants on embarkation day.* Approximately 460 to 932 square feet, including balcony. Window suites are also available as a more affordable option. * Applicable on cruises 6 days or longer. Suites on ships with Video On Demand will not offer DVD/CD players and access to DVD. Mini-suite with balcony A mini-suite with balcony is substantially larger than a balcony stateroom. It includes all the amenities of a balcony stateroom and these added luxuries: welcome glasses of champagne, separate sitting area, sofa bed, luxury mattress and pillows, two flat-panel TVs, a spacious closet, desk, bathroom tub and massage shower head. Approximately 323 square feet, including balcony. Balcony This impressive stateroom offers the elegance of a balcony with fine patio furniture. Other amenities include a spacious closet, desk and a bathroom with shower. Approximately 214 to 279 square feet, including balcony. Oceanview double Our oceanview stateroom includes all the amenities of an interior double, plus it features a picture window, providing added ambience and memorable views. Approximately 146 to 206 square feet. Deluxe Oceanview, a larger version of the Oceanview double, is also available on select ships. Note: Some categories have portholes versus picture windows. Some staterooms are partially to fully obstructed, as shown on deck plans. Interior double Our interior stateroom is a great value. It features two twin beds that make up into a queen-size bed. Other amenities include a refrigerator, hair dryer, TV, closet and bathroom with shower. Approximately 158 to 162 square feet. Wheelchair-accessible staterooms Princess offers a selection of staterooms that provide full wheelchair-turning space. In addition, these staterooms include a roll-in shower equipped with grab bars and a fold-down bench seat, an easy access closet and a writing desk with wheelchair access. Cabins range from approximately 237 to 383 square feet based on stateroom category. Visit princess.com for more details.
